It may not be the NCAA tournament, but the controlling organ’s massive bomber in the National Invitation Tournament (NIT) has a team of life.

South Alabama was notified by NCAA and Sun Belt commissioner Keith Gill, who serves as Vice -President of the NCAA Tour selection Committee that they were expanded a bid for NIT late Sunday night.

But just an hour after doing so, head coach Richie Riley Al.com tells us that the invitation was lifted, which broke the heart of his program.

Riley detailed the situation to Al.com and said that Gill and NCAA Senior Vice President of Basketball Dan Gavitt called him at. 21.30 on Sunday with the invitation because UC Riverside instead obliged to College Basketball Invitational.

However, this commitment came before the UC Riverside was expanded the NIT invitation. When UC Riverside was missing, NCAA South Alabama’s bid to get it back to them.

Riley said he had already told his players that they would attend Nit.

Nit released an apology statement to South Alabama and said they understand the “emotional influence this confusion created.” Riley, however, did not hear any of it, but called the statement a “meaningless apology” on X.

“What they did to us last night is unforgivable!” Riley’s X Post continued. “These guys in our changing rooms do not deserve this, and it is sad that your idea of ​​making it right is a copy and insert apology!”

Jaguars owned a 21-11 record of the season, which was tied with Troy, James Madison and Arkansas State for the Sun Belt Conference Regular Season Championship. They would continue to lose to Arkansa’s State in Sun Belt SemiFinals, 74-71.
